Dauphin Summer Fair Opens Next Thursday
The Dauphin Summer Fair announced a July 11 start with new grandstand acts. Harness racing returns with an added thriller feature the Jimmie Lynch Death Dodgers and the Saskatoon Girls Pipe Band reappears after two years. Four grandstand shows daily plus Friday and Saturday entertainment include Hubert Castle mid mid Ringling act, The Four Mid-nite Sons, Frank Santry Gem of Jugglers, Bobo and Jojo Barnett clowns with dog act Trixie, Claire Rouse musical comedy clown with varied costumes and one man band routines.

Wizard of the Taut Wire at Dauphin Summer Fair
Hubert Castle known as the bounding tumbling sensation of the tight wire makes his debut at the Dauphin Summer Fair. The event runs July 11 to 13 with eight major rides and eight feature shows on the midway including Auto Speedway Octopus Tilt A Whirl and two Ferris wheels. Mr Sullivan reports railway cars purchased last year enabling the fair’s expanded attractions.

Laughs Provide Sure Barometer of a Good Time at the Fair
The Dauphin Agricultural society fair promises a laugh a minute with a rip roaring time at the grandstand and midway. Hot water booths will be built for patrons. Side shows include the French Casino Hollywood Revue Circus Side Show and Monster Reptiles. The Hollywood Revue directed by Mildred Kestall features fourteen performers in lavish lighting. Doc Freckleton will present the French Casino with a group of beauty contestants. The Circus Side Show showcases new acts from Europe and the U S. The Wallace Bros Midway offers the Motor Maniacs free act praised in major papers.

Race horses to headline Dauphin fair Friday events
The Dauphin summer fair hosts a horse racing program with more than 50 entries from Western provinces and North Dakota. Friday July 12 will feature three events across nine heats with $250 purses each, under the Canadian Trotting Association rules. W L McGregor of Brandon is the starter and presiding judge. local judges are Dr H L Caldwell and D McArthur.

Death Dodgers thrill show at Dauphin Summer Fair
Jimmie Lynch presents the Death Dodgers at the Dauphin Summer Fair with a grandstand program of stock sedan stunts. The act includes a sedan over a two ton truck, aerial crashes, ski jumping, and a Roman steeple chase, all designed for maximum thrills and potential danger.

Popular Admission Prices At Exhibition Grounds
The agricultural society again arranges admission prices for Friday and Saturday at the outer gate. Thursday admission is free. Children under 14 enter free at all times, and cars receive free admission.

Saskatoon Girls Pipe Band Returns for Dauphin Fair
The Saskatoon Girls Pipe Band is reengaged for the Dauphin Summer Fair July 11 12 and 13. They wowed crowds at the Dauphin exhibition two years ago and at the Canadian National Exhibition Toronto and the New York World's Fair. They will perform Happy Holland and Rhapsody in Pink with new specialty numbers and their signature grandstand presentation.

Saskatoon Girls Pipe Band Unique in North America
The Saskatoon Girls Pipe Band features 11 pipers and 9 drummers with an average age of 16. Eleven year old Faye Gordon plays full sized bagpipes and is the youngest member as the group prepares to perform at the Dauphin fair under Miss Nellie Small.

Lynch Death Dodgers Rated Biggest Draw at Dauphin Fair
Jimmie Lynch plans over 20000 dollars in rolling stock and show properties to travel to Canada for summer 1940. His entire production will be at the Dauphin Fair to headline the Saturday grandstand on July 13. The 1939 show thrilled grandstand crowds and drew millions at prior venues including the New York World's Fair.
